Cleveland, Ohio: The World Publishing Company, 1961. 287 pages. First printing of this biography of Sandburg, wwho won 3 Pulitzer Prizes for his poetry and his biography of Abraham Lincoln. SIGNED by both the author and Carl Sandburg, without inscription, on a tipped-in leaf for members of Kroch's & Brentano's First Edition Circle. The book is clean and tight; previous owner's bookplae on front free endpaper. The dust jacket is complete, with.some minor soiling, one 1/4 inch closed tear, one extemely tiny chip, and slight fading along the spine.. SIGNED. First Edition. Hardcover. Collectible-Very Good/Very Good-.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. Book.
